4.1 Overview of the Call Log

The phone maintains a call log. To access, press
The call logs keeps logs of missed calls, outgoing calls made and incoming calls answered. Each of these logs includes the
30 most recent calls in its category. A screen similar to the following is displayed:

Note
Only outgoing calls made using the dial pad or a SpDial entry are logged.
·
To display full details of a log entry, press
Each individual log entry includes details similar to the following:
· The number of the called or calling party.
· The time of the call.
· The date of the call.
· The duration of the call for outgoing and answered calls (not shown above for missed calls).
Apart from using the call logs for information, you can turn a call log entry into a speed dial for future calls. You can also
delete individual log entries or the all entries in a particular log.
Caution
Call log entries are lost whenever the phone system or the individual phone are reset.
